On Friday, September 16, the International Cricket Council (ICC) announced the complete schedule for the inaugural edition of the ICC U19 Women’s T20 World Cup, which is set to be held in South Africa.

The multi-nation tournament will see the battle between 16 teams and in total 41 games will be played across 15 days. The mega tournament is scheduled to begin on January 14, 2023, and the final is set to take place on January 29, 2023. Also, January 30, 2023, has been kept as a reserve day for the final.

The Super Six stage of the multi-nation tournament is scheduled to commence on January 20, 2023, and the semi-finals will take place on January 27, 2023. Also, the 16 warm-up games will take place between 9 and 11 January in Johannesburg and Tshwane.

Talking about the venues, Benoni and Potchefstroom will be hosting the entire tournament. Notably, the ICC U19 Men’s Cricket World Cup 2020 was also hosted by Benoni and Potchefstroom.

In June 2022, the qualification round for the ICC U19 Women’s T20 World Cup commenced with four of the spots being decided by regional qualifiers and the last remaining spot going to the USA on account of the side being the only Associate nation eligible to compete under the ICC’s Event Pathway Participation Criteria in the Americas region, ICC stated.

In the mega event, 16 teams, which include 11 full ICC members and five associate teams, have been split into four groups.

Also, Indonesia and Rwanda are the two first-time participants in an ICC World Cup event. In July, Team Indonesia earned a win over Team Papua New Guinea to win the East Asia-Pacific group and in September, Team Rwanda defeated Team Tanzania to qualify for the tournament.

“The top three teams from each group will progress to the Super Six League stage, where teams from Group A will play against Group D and Group B will compete against Group C,” the International Cricket Council stated.
